Nhờ giúp đỡ xử lý cách cop dữ liệu từ 1 ô thành nhiều dòng (1 người xem)

  • Thread starter Thread starter quaan
  • Ngày gửi Ngày gửi
Liên hệ QC

Người dùng đang xem chủ đề này

Tôi tuân thủ nội quy khi đăng bài

quaan

Thành viên mới
Tham gia
5/1/17
Bài viết
2
Được thích
0
Chào mọi người!
Em có 1 file excel với 2 sheet: sheet 1 là dữ liệu phòng, số thứ tự, mã dịch vụ. Sheet ROOM_ID là danh sách các phòng
Giờ em đang cần là copy danh sách phòng từ sheet ROOM_ID sang sheet 1 sao cho 1 id sẽ duplicate thành 21 dòng id giống như dữ liệu đang có sẵn
Có cách nào để thực hiện được việc này k ạ?
Em xin cảm ơn
 

File đính kèm

Thực sự là 24 dòng nhé bạn, không phải 21
Để bạn dễ tìm hiểu CT, cột J sẽ là công thức "key" để bạn dùng INDEX tham chiếu lấy giá trị (có thể xoá cột này đi)
CT tại G2:
Mã:
=IF($A2="","",INDEX(ROOM_ID!A$2:A$104,INT((ROWS($2:2)-1)/24)+1))
Số 24 là số dòng lặp.
Copy sang H2
Từ dòng 26 các cột sẽ dùng CT = với dòng số 2 và copy xuống (trừ cột G và H) dùng CT trên kia
 

File đính kèm

Thực sự là 24 dòng nhé bạn, không phải 21
Để bạn dễ tìm hiểu CT, cột J sẽ là công thức "key" để bạn dùng INDEX tham chiếu lấy giá trị (có thể xoá cột này đi)
CT tại G2:
Mã:
=IF($A2="","",INDEX(ROOM_ID!A$2:A$104,INT((ROWS($2:2)-1)/24)+1))
Số 24 là số dòng lặp.
Copy sang H2
Từ dòng 26 các cột sẽ dùng CT = với dòng số 2 và copy xuống (trừ cột G và H) dùng CT trên kia
Dạ, em cảm ơn. Để em thử ạ
 
Web KT

Bài viết mới nhất

Back
Top Bottom